The Late Night Debut of Role Model
Last night on Saturday Night Live, we witnessed the sparkling arrival of Role Model, the emergent pop sensation whose real name, Tucker Pillsbury, has quickly become synonymous with catchy, emotionally resonant tunes. His appearance was not just a debut, but a bold statement in the ever-evolving landscape of music.
Riding the Wave of Virality
Role Model opened his set with the much-anticipated hit, 'Sally, When the Wine Runs Out.' This track has enraptured listeners on platforms like TikTok, where snippets of it have gone viral. During the performance, he wasn't alone. Enter Charli XCX, the brilliant British pop star, whose reputation for killer collaborations made her the perfect partner for this dynamic live rendition.
“I didn't want to just debut alone; I wanted to share this moment with someone who gets it,” Role Model expressed, aptly capturing the essence of collaboration in today's music scene.
A Stellar Collaboration
As Role Model launched into the first lines of the track, audience members erupted with cheers, a testament to his growing popularity. Charli joined him elegantly, her presence elevating the performance. She danced with flair, giving her signature charm to the stage, culminating in a playful moment where she slid her sunglasses onto Role Model's face and blew him a kiss, causing the crowd to roar.

A New Horizon for Role Model
This latest album, Kansas Anymore, which debuted in February, marks a significant evolution in his artistic journey. After a stint of canceling shows, Role Model returned to the stage, redefining his image and crafting songs that articulate personal experiences.
“This record showcases my growth as an artist; I needed to prove that I could mature creatively, lyrically, and personally,” Role Model remarked in a recent interview with Rolling Stone.
